Output de6356807f2ae006611175c15c616d2174431e8d2d6fb231d0f8257a54948a64:13

value
368131420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f3877b93dfd50210496880d0c7a4d79f294e79e OP_EQUAL
address
MCCqdtVxN4UVu2hmw5XTotrTVoRGMVepuo
transaction
de6356807f2ae006611175c15c616d2174431e8d2d6fb231d0f8257a54948a64
spent
true